TimeScaleDB是专门为处理时序数据而推出的PostgreSQL中一款扩展插件,用于更好的辅助数据库对时序数据进行管理分析。 基本使用 安装扩展 根据官网指导安装TimeScaleDB在对应操作系统安装完插件后,在需要添加时序表的数据库添加TimeScaleDB扩展。 安装扩展 CREATEEXTENSION IFNOTEXISTStimescaledb; 查
timescaledb是postgresql的一个插件,一个开源的时间序列数据库,为快速获取和复杂查询进行了优化。它执行的是“完整的SQL”,相应地很容易像传统的关系数据库那样使用。 TimescaleDB Developer Docslegacy-docs.timescale.com/v1.7/introduction 什么是时序数据 以时间为中心: 数据记录总是有一个时间戳。 仅追加: ...
这个查询会利用 TimescaleDB 的优化来高效地聚合过去一周的数据,并返回每小时的平均温度。相比传统的 PostgreSQL,TimescaleDB 在进行此类时间聚合时性能更优。 5 TimescaleDB 提供了大量的函数,专为时间序列数据的存储、查询和分析设计。以下是 TimescaleDB 提供的一些常见函数: 5.1. 时间桶化函数 • time_bucket...
TimescaleDB是一个开源的分布式时序数据库,它构建在PostgreSQL之上,充分利用了PostgreSQL的成熟功能和生态系统。TimescaleDB使用了一种名为“时间分区”的技术,将数据按时间划分为多个小的数据块(chunks),从而实现了高效的查询和存储。此外,TimescaleDB还支持水平扩展,可以在需要时添加更多的节点,以处理更大规模的时序数据。
postgresql数据库 timescaledb 时序库 把大数据量表转换为超表 一 创建新表 二 把新表改为超表 三 插入数据 1.数据量不大的情况可以直接插入 2.如果数据量比较大 可以采取 一天一天 插入 或者一个月 或者几个月一起插入...
TimescaleDB 1.7.4 发布了。TimescaleDB 是基于 PostgreSQL 开发的一款时序数据库,以插件化的形式打包提供,随着 PostgreSQL 的版本升级而升级,不会因为另立分支带来麻烦。TimescaleDB 具有以下特点 1. 基于时序优化 2. 自动分片(自动按时间、空间分片(chunk))3. 全 SQL 接口 4. 支持垂直于横向扩展 5. ...
timescaledb-2.10.1.tar.gz 编译安装: 进入目录后执行 1.bootstrap ./bootstrap -DUSE_OPENSSL=0 -DREGRESS_CHECKS=OFF 2. make cd cbuild make make install 根据postgres设置的环境变量识别到postgres目录并安装 3.配置postgres支持timescaledb vim postgresql.confshared_preload_libraries = 'timescaledb' ...
基于 PostgreSQL 的时序数据库 TimescaleDB 2.1.1 发布 TimescaleDB 2.1.1 现已发布,这是一个维护版本,包含了自 2.1.0 版本以来的 bugfixes,官方将其视为高度优先升级。TimescaleDB 是基于 PostgreSQL 开发的一款时序数据库,以插件化的形式打包提供。该版本中的 bug 修复解决了超表、自定义作业和 gap...
0.简介 现今时序数据库的应用场景十分广泛,其通过保留时间序列的性质,记录下事务随时间变化的事实。本文将介绍时序数据库产生背景,概念等基础知识,以及对于PG中时序数据库插件TimescaleDB做原理和代码的剖析。…
TimescaleDB和PostgreSQL数据分析功能如何取代Python和pandas中通常执行的数据搜索工作 TimescaleDB和PostgreSQL与Python和pandas在数据搜索任务中的比较(标准数据分析工作流的基准测试) 如何使用TimescaleDB、PostgreSQL和Python,使用纽约市出租车数据,进行端到端的深入数据分析。 通用数据分析工具和“问题” 正如我们所讨论的...